1. Powerful Wednesday Morning Prayer

Powerful Wednesday Morning Prayer

Gracious God, I come to You this Wednesday morning, my mind and body weary from the week’s labors so far. The weekend feels distant, the workweek an endless tunnel stretching before me.

Renew my spirit, O Father. Replenish my reserves of strength and perseverance. For I feel I am merely trudging through the motions, my enthusiasm and motivation sapped by the daily grind.

The passion that stirred my soul on Monday morning has faded to dull embers. Please fan those embers back into a brilliant flame within me.

Remind me of the purpose that started me on this path, the passion that drives me to my daily toils. Help me to find meaning once more in my tasks and duties.

And whenever weariness weighs me down, let Your energizing Spirit buoy me up to complete this week’s journey with joy and vigor.

In Jesus’ mighty name, I pray, Amen.

2. Midweek Strength Prayer

Heavenly Father, as I reach the midpoint of this week, I seek Your strength to carry me through. Some days feel longer than others, and burdens press heavily upon my heart.

Lord, remind me that I do not walk this path alone. You are my refuge and my fortress, my ever-present help in times of trouble.

Infuse me with renewed energy and unwavering faith. Help me to press on, knowing that Your grace is sufficient for me. When I feel weak, be my strength. When I am lost, be my guide.

Thank You for Your endless love and mercy. I place this Wednesday in Your hands, trusting that You will lead me through.

In Jesus’ name, Amen.

10 Powerful Bible Verses for Wednesday Blessings and Prayers

As you step into this Wednesday, let these powerful Bible verses guide, uplift, and strengthen your faith. Each verse carries a divine message of hope, peace, and encouragement to help you navigate the midweek with renewed trust in God’s plan.

1. Philippians 4:13 – Strength for the Midweek

“I can do all things through Christ who strengthens me.”

Wednesday can feel overwhelming, but God gives you strength to overcome challenges. No matter how tired or discouraged you feel, Christ is your source of energy and endurance. Lean on Him, and you will find the strength to keep going.

2. Isaiah 40:31 – Renewed Energy and Hope

“But those who wait on the Lord shall renew their strength; they shall mount up with wings like eagles, they shall run and not be weary, they shall walk and not faint.”

Midweek exhaustion is real, but God promises renewal for those who trust in Him. Just like an eagle soaring high, your spirit will be lifted when you rely on His power. Let this verse remind you to pause, pray, and let God refresh your soul.

3. Matthew 11:28 – Finding Rest in the Middle of the Week

“Come to me, all you who labor and are heavy laden, and I will give you rest.”

Wednesdays can bring stress and burdens, but Jesus offers peace and rest to those who seek Him. Lay down your worries at His feet and allow His presence to refresh your heart. True rest comes not from a break, but from trusting in God’s love.

4. Jeremiah 29:11 – God’s Plan for Your Week

“For I know the plans I have for you, declares the Lord, plans to prosper you and not to harm you, plans to give you hope and a future.”

Even if your week isn’t going as planned, God’s plan is greater than any setbacks. Trust that He is working behind the scenes to bring blessings and success in His perfect timing. Hold onto this promise as you walk through this Wednesday.

5. Psalm 46:1 – A Midweek Refuge in God

“God is our refuge and strength, a very present help in trouble.”

If this Wednesday feels overwhelming, remember that God is your safe place. He is not just watching from afar; He is present and ready to strengthen you. No matter what you face today, God is holding you in His hands.

6. Proverbs 3:5-6 – Trusting God’s Direction

“Trust in the Lord with all your heart and lean not on your own understanding; in all your ways acknowledge Him, and He shall direct your paths.”

Wednesdays often come with decisions and doubts, but God promises to guide you. Instead of overthinking, surrender your plans to Him and trust that He knows what’s best. When you let God lead, He will always take you in the right direction.

7. 2 Corinthians 12:9 – Strength in Weakness

“My grace is sufficient for you, for my power is made perfect in weakness.”

Feeling weak halfway through the week? God’s grace is more than enough to sustain you. Your struggles do not define you; instead, they are an opportunity for God’s strength to shine through you.

8. Lamentations 3:22-23 – New Mercies Every Morning

“Through the Lord’s mercies we are not consumed, because His compassions fail not. They are new every morning; great is Your faithfulness.”

Even if the first half of the week was hard, God’s mercies are new today. His faithfulness never runs out, and He is always ready to give you a fresh start. Take comfort in knowing that His grace is available for you right now.

9. Psalm 118:24 – Rejoicing in Wednesday’s Blessings

“This is the day the Lord has made; we will rejoice and be glad in it.”

No matter how busy or challenging this Wednesday is, God has given you another day to live, grow, and be blessed. Choose to rejoice, focus on gratitude, and embrace today as a gift from God. Every moment is an opportunity to see His goodness.

10. James 1:5 – Wisdom for the Rest of the Week

“If any of you lacks wisdom, let him ask of God, who gives to all liberally and without reproach, and it will be given to him.”

As the week progresses, you may face tough decisions and uncertainties. Instead of worrying, ask God for wisdom, and He will provide clear guidance. His wisdom is always available—you just need to seek Him in prayer.
